빅데이터과정/SQL TUNING
#33_140729_TUNING_INDEX MONITORING
하히후후후
2014. 7. 29. 17:52
728x90
# INDEX MONITORING
l 인덱스가 많아지면 테이블에 insert 속도가 떨어진다
- insert 하는 순간 각각의 index를 다시 구성해야 하기 때문에 느려진다
l 인덱스가 많아지면 공간도 많이 차지한다
l 인덱스 사용 여부 모니터링 하는 방법
SQL> @demobld. sql SQL> create index emp_sal on emp(sal); SQL > alter index emp_sal monitoring usage; SQL> select index_name, used, monitoring from v$object_usage; SQL> select /*+ index(emp emp_sal) */ ename, sal, job from emp where sal =3000; SQL> select index_name, used, monitoring from v$object_usage; - 인덱스를 사용했기 때문에 used에 YES로 나오는 것을 확인할 수 있다 SQL> alter index emp_sal nomonitoring usage; - monitoring 종류 |